How do you protect vinyl siding from a grill?

One shield you can use for your vinyl siding is a 4-by-8 panel of fireproof drywall. To use it to protect your siding, simply lean it against the side of your building between your siding and grill. You can prevent the panel from falling by keeping the bottom at least two feet away from the wall.

How far should grill be from vinyl siding?

Keep the grill or BBQ located 10 feet away from the house and three feet away from flammable objects. Inspect the grill prior to utilizing it.

How do you protect a vinyl railing from a grill?

The simplest way to protect deck railing from the grill is a wool or welding blanket before firing up the grill drape the blanket over the railing, protecting it from heat and flames. Then after the grill has cooled down, fold up and put away returning your railing to its former beauty.

How close to House can gas grill be?

Your grill—whether it’s charcoal or gas—should be at least 10 feet away from your home or garage, deck railings and other structures.

How do I protect my wind grill?

If you don’t have a grill cover, place a couple of heavy sandbags across the grill’s crossbars to anchor it. This helps keep your grill from not only rolling or sliding but from tipping over as well. Anchoring the grill to a nearby structure is the best way to truly secure the grill in the face of high winds.

Is it okay to grill under a covered porch?

Grills must be 10-feet from the side of a building unless the manufacturer’s instructions say it can be closer. Make sure grills are not underneath overhanging branches. Grills cannot be used on a porch, balcony or deck with a roof, overhang or wall (other than the exterior of the building).

Where should a grill be placed on a patio?

Always place grills on a flat, clean surface away from any potentially flammable debris such as rubbish bins or mulch. The same goes for low-lying trees and hedges. Make sure there are no low-hanging branches in the vicinity of your BBQ.

Is it bad to BBQ when windy?

Wind: Wind affects gas and charcoal grills more than anything else. When it is windy, it may be helpful to angle a gas grill so the wind is perpendicular to the flow of the gas through the burner tubes. … For safety, avoid using your charcoal grill in high wind.

How do you anchor a gas grill?

  1. Wedge angled wooden blocks into the grill’s wheels to prevent any possible movement. Try to move the grill after placing the wedges to ensure a tight fit. …
  2. Place one or two 10-pound sandbags evenly over the grill’s crossbars to anchor it. …
  3. Tie the grill to a nearby structure that’s anchored, such as a deck or porch.
